Output 740521d067ab6ffd5ea5744b631903e7039815e14e03a4e5608e7da5194fc958:8

value
462574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50595949fa0f27a40ddbf2d0bb2b09507dfbedf8 OP_EQUAL
address
391s1xCpisQthF4E5Sf71Gy61KbaE3WAUi
transaction
740521d067ab6ffd5ea5744b631903e7039815e14e03a4e5608e7da5194fc958
spent
true